Join our Rail Transport & Technology team and support clients throughout the asset lifecycle – from strategic planning and design to maintenance and decommissioning. Your responsibilities may include: Delivering high-quality consultancy to operators, leasing companies, infrastructure managers, regulators and government bodies. Applying systems engineering methods to tackle complex rail challenges. Drawing on Frazer-Nash’s cross-sector expertise to develop innovative solutions. Providing technical leadership across diverse projects. Mentoring and developing junior engineers. Current and recent projects include: Improving fleet reliability Advising on standards across the UK and Ireland Rolling stock service life assessments Strategy development for new rail vehicles Dynamic modelling for on-track machines Application of the Common Safety Method (CSM RA) for new technologies The successful applicant will meet the following requirements: Chartered Engineer with proven rail industry experience Strong knowledge of TSIs, NTSNs and Rail Industry Standards Skilled in systems engineering and translating client needs into technical requirements Desirable: Consultancy or project management experience Knowledge of asset management, maintenance practices and safety methods Experience in dynamic modelling and vehicle gauging Due to the nature of the work that Frazer-Nash Consultancy undertake, candidates will be required to undergo pre-employment screening and must be able to satisfy clearance criteria for UK National Security Vetting. Fraud Alert Fraud has infiltrated the job placement market via the internet, email and direct phone contact. Attempts have included unauthorized use of Frazer Nash’s name and logo to solicit potential job seekers or to extend false job offers. Bad actors may mix in fake job advertisements with legitimate postings. These ads can include contact instructions and require job seekers to send sensitive personal information or money to pay for visa applications, processing fees, etc., in exchange for consideration for a high-paying position. Frazer-Nash will never ask for any sort of advance payment as part of the recruiting/hiring process. Candidate profiles are carefully managed to protect personal information.
